As the organising committee of the national CMF conference we would like to invite you to come and participate in this year’s conference, 11 – 14 July 2019!
The theme for this year is ‘The Whole Person.’
We will look at this theme from different angles. We will focus on the undergraduate student, what is a person, and then focusing on interns and young doctors. Did medical school ‘de-humanize’ you or are you still a whole person after training? How do you preserve that when working in a busy clinic or hospital?
Our last focus will be on the doctor who has been in practice for years and their family, what are the challenges for them? How do they keep up to date, be an excellent clinician but also a compassionate doctor and a caring parent and partner? As doctors we do not work and practice in isolation, but as members of a team, both in private as well as public practice. What hinders or promotes the team spirit and does our faith and worldview play a role, and how?
There will be a number of parallel sessions on related topics such as ‘the young doctor’, medical missions, addiction and the health care worker, relations and marriage, and community development.
We have a range of good speakers. Peter Saunders, the new CEO of ICMDA, will give a keynote address on ICMDA and bio-ethical developments in the world of medicine.
